The RC10's are two steps colder, the RC12's are the stock SRT10 plug. The RC10's still have the extended strap. It would be nice to find a plug that is colder and has a strap somewhere between a standard reach and and extended reach.

Our cars don't like the standard reach due to the combustion chamber design, the plug is already shrouded. When you go to a standard reach, low and mid range response suffers. The NGK FR5-1 is a plug that is the same heat range as the oem plug, but, it has the strap is half-way between extended and normal. The FR5-1 in one range colder might be a good plug.
